Introduction
The G-Class rides on a solid front and rear axle design — a setup built for durability and off-road capability, not for on-road refinement. The result is a characteristic that owners either love (the truck-like honesty of it) or want to improve: body roll through corners, a firm ride over rough pavement, and a nose that dives under braking. The good news is that the suspension is one of the most tunable systems on the vehicle.
This guide covers the G-Class suspension upgrade landscape — springs, coilovers, air suspension, dampers, and sway bars — with honest guidance on what each option changes, what it costs, and what it sacrifices. We have fitted and evaluated suspension configurations across W463, W464, and W465 vehicles, and this reflects the trade-offs owners actually live with.
The Five Upgrade Paths
1. Lowering springs — $300-$800. Replaces factory springs with shorter, firmer units. Drops the ride height 1-2 inches, reduces body roll, and sharpens the stance. The entry point and the most popular suspension upgrade. Trade-off: firmer ride, reduced off-road clearance, and factory shocks wear faster on lowered springs.
2. Performance dampers (shocks) — $600-$1,800. Upgraded shocks paired with factory or lowered springs. Improves damping control without changing ride height. The refinement-first choice for owners who want better control without the stance change.
3. Coilover systems — $2,500-$6,000. Height-adjustable spring-and-damper units. Full control over ride height and damping, from street comfort to aggressive lowered stance. The enthusiast’s choice — and the path for owners who want the exact stance to match their wheels and wide body (see our wheels and tires upgrade guide for fitment planning).
4. Air suspension — $4,000-$10,000. Height-adjustable via air springs and a compressor. Ride height changes on demand — low for the show, standard for driving, raised for rough terrain. The most versatile and most expensive path, with more components to maintain.
5. Sway bars (anti-roll bars) — $400-$900. Thicker bars reduce body roll in corners while keeping ride height stock. Often combined with springs; the sleeper upgrade that improves handling with minimal ride compromise.
What Each Path Changes
| Path | Ride Height | Body Roll | Ride Comfort | Off-Road | Price |
|---|---|---|---|---|---|
| Lowering springs | -1 to -2 in | Reduced | Firmer | Reduced | $300 – $800 |
| Performance dampers | Stock | Reduced | Improved | Neutral | $600 – $1,800 |
| Coilovers | Adjustable | Greatly reduced | Tunable | Reduced when low | $2,500 – $6,000 |
| Air suspension | Adjustable | Reduced | Tunable | Enhanced | $4,000 – $10,000 |
| Sway bars | Stock | Reduced | Minor change | Neutral | $400 – $900 |
Matching the Suspension to Your Build
Street stance builds (lowered, big wheels): coilovers or lowering springs + sway bars. The stance is the goal; accept the firmer ride and reduced clearance.
Daily drivers wanting refinement: performance dampers, optionally with mild lowering springs. The best comfort-per-dollar upgrade.
Show cars needing versatility: air suspension. Park low, drive at the right height, raise for loading ramps.
Off-road builds: raised springs or factory air, with skid plates. The suspension priorities flip entirely — see the G63 maintenance checklist for keeping an off-road G-Class healthy.

What to Check Before Buying
- Model-specific fitment: W463, W464, and W465 suspension architectures differ. Coilover and spring kits are platform-specific — never assume cross-compatibility
- Electronic damping compatibility: some W464/W465 trims have adaptive damping linked to drive modes. Verify the kit works with or bypasses the electronic system correctly, or you will get warning lights and lost modes
- Wheel and tire clearance: lowering changes suspension geometry — confirm no rubbing at full compression and full lock with your wheel setup
- Certification: suspension changes affect vehicle handling and, in some regions, require registration updates. Check local rules before installing
Installation Considerations
- Springs and dampers: professional installation strongly recommended. The G-Class solid axles make spring and damper work more involved than on independent-suspension vehicles. Budget $400-$900 in labor
- Coilovers: 4-8 hours at a shop, including alignment afterward — alignment is mandatory and costs $100-$200
- Air suspension: 6-10 hours, plus compressor and line routing. Choose an installer familiar with air systems
- Sway bars: the most DIY-friendly path; a competent owner can fit sway bars in an afternoon
After any suspension change, always get a professional alignment. Geometry changes with ride height, and a misaligned G-Class will eat tires unevenly.
Frequently Asked Questions
Will lowering my G-Class hurt the ride?
Lowering springs firm the ride noticeably. If ride comfort matters more than stance, choose performance dampers or air suspension instead — they improve control without the firmness penalty.
Can I keep the off-road capability?
Not with a lowered build — the two goals conflict. Air suspension is the compromise that preserves both: low for show, raised for terrain. Decide which priority matters more before buying.
Does suspension affect the wide body look?
Yes, critically. The stance — ride height and wheel fill — is what makes a wide body kit look right or wrong. Plan suspension and wheels together.
How long does a coilover install take?
4-8 hours at a specialist shop including alignment. DIY is possible for experienced mechanics, but the solid-axle G-Class is not the easiest platform to learn on.
Will suspension changes void my warranty?
